RECYCLED T-SHIRTS FOR CHARITY
I came up with the idea that if fans of Cliff Richard had a stack of tour T-shirts that they no longer had any use for, they could send them to me. I would take them with me on my travels and sell them, with people making donations to acquire one.
The idea works, as after receiving the first few (about 20) in the post, I took them to some events and raised almost £100.00! It wasn’t complicated because I just spread them out on a tabletop and invited the audience to sift through them during an interval, putting their donations in a tub. I didn’t feel the need to police it, having faith in the dear folks there to be honest.
It is something I will continue to do, and every penny raised will go to charity. ‘Cliff As If’ will not benefit financially in any way from this project.

THE ‘CLIFF AS IF’ SHOW FOR CHURCH GROUPS
When ‘Cliff As If’ began in 2007, it was initially Evangelical church groups that booked me. The original purpose of ‘Cliff As If’ was to be used by Christian organisations as a means of mission and fundraising.
My faith was, and always has been, an integral part of my life, and I wanted to share the Gospel with others. Because I resembled Sir Cliff Richard and could sing a little, I wanted to use those gifts to bring blessings into the lives of others. I felt that, as Cliff is a Christian, people would not find it strange that I was sharing what I believed in through performances.
